When I bought my car it came with fronts, mids and a 2 channel amp running them. The sub had been taken out. Do I now need to get another amp to be able to run any sub that I buy (which I need to do very soon!) or is it a case of just hooking up another sub to the setup I already have? I'm a bit useless on the old stereo/electical front so any help would be appreciated!

Link to post
Share on other sites

well, you could run the current speakers off the headunit, and then bridge the amp to run the sub (presuming its powerful enough, and not too powerful, and also that its bridgeable).

what amp is it?

prob easier, and give a better sound if you use anoter amp for the sub.
